What are my options for cutting the cord?

The best option to replace your cable box directly is with a live TV streaming service. Each offers a package of live channels you can watch on a streaming app that, with a bit of a learning curve, works just as well as (or better than) a cable box.

How do you get Internet without cable?

If your home isn’t wired for cable or phone, you can get internet with fixed-wireless, mobile wireless internet (4G LTE), or satellite internet. And if your home is wired for landline phone service, you can also get DSL internet and still choose not to get landline phone service.

How do you cut the cord?

Decide whether to try an antenna first for live TV channels. This is the answer to how to cut the cord without home internet.

  • Pick an internet provider. This is usually your cable provider. Plans start at about$25 a month,but this depends on the speed you select.
  • Decide which device you’ll use to stream through your TV. The main options are Roku,Amazon Fire TV Stick,Chromecast and Apple TV. The first three cost about$50.
  • Choose a streaming service for live TV. An antenna can’t give you everything.
  • Select your apps. There are numerous options that offer a wide variety of original content: Amazon,Netflix,HBO,Showtime,Starz,Sundance Now,AMC,and more.
